func dedupAlerts(alerts []types.RuntimeAlert) ([]*models.Alert, error) {
var dedupCache []*models.Alert
for idx, alert := range alerts {
log.Tracef("alert %d/%d", idx, len(alerts))
/*if we have more than one source, we need to dedup */
if len(alert.Sources) == 0 || len(alert.Sources) == 1 {
dedupCache = append(dedupCache, alert.Alert)
continue
}
for k, src := range alert.Sources {
refsrc := *alert.Alert //copy
log.Tracef("source[%s]", k)
refsrc.Source = &src
dedupCache = append(dedupCache, &refsrc)
}
}
if len(dedupCache) != len(alerts) {
log.Tracef("went from %d to %d alerts", len(alerts), len(dedupCache))
}
return dedupCache, nil
}
func PushAlerts(alerts []types.RuntimeAlert, client *apiclient.ApiClient) error {
ctx := context.Background()
alertsToPush, err := dedupAlerts(alerts)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ed to transform alerts for api: %w", err)
}
_, _, err = client.Alerts.Add(ctx, alertsToPush)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("failed sending alert to LAPI: %w", err)
}
return nil
}
